Police have charged a 20-year-old man from Alliston, Ont., in connection with allegedly making a threat against Premier Doug Ford.
The investigation began on Feb. 13 by the OPP Protective Services Section (PSS) and resulted in the man being arrested and charged with one count of uttering threats to cause harm.
The accused was released from custody and is scheduled to appear in court at a later date.
Anyone with information on this matter is asked to contact OPP or Crime Stoppers.
“Everyone has a right to feel safe,” says Inspector Anton Jelich with PSS. “The OPP takes matters involving threats seriously, regardless of who experiences them, and will fully investigate.”
When CTV News inquired about the nature of the threat, OPP said it was unable to provide further details to protect the integrity of the investigation and future court proceedings.
